The F122-class frigate (Bremen-class) has been the backbone of the German Navy for over three decades. Since its commissioning in the 1980s, it has participated in numerous international deployments – from NATO operations to humanitarian missions. With its distinctive superstructure, striking hangar, and state-of-the-art technology of its time, it remains a symbol of German shipbuilding excellence.
